我已经在access中上传了一个电子表格,并希望删除下划线后的值部分。
like:表中的值: FDS-11-1042_TripReport
我想运行一个给出FDS-11-1042的查询,并删除下划线后面的部分。
我想在查询设计视图中使用函数。

发布于 2020-09-30 18:31:38
在MS Access中,您可以使用left()和instr()
left(col, instr(col, "_") - 1)如果下划线是可选的:
left(col, instr(col & "_", "_") - 1)发布于 2020-09-30 18:45:26
SELECT column_name,
IIf(InStr(column_name,"_"),
Left(column_name,InStr(column_name,"_")-1),
column_name) AS Expression1
FROM table_name;https://stackoverflow.com/questions/64135418
复制相似问题